What command do i have to type in the console to update all volumes
of a pool ? Without going through the menues.

I don't know which version of bacula you use, but in the development version there is the command 'update all volumes from pool' which should do what you want.

If in 1.36 this is not possible and you don't want to use the command line to update all volumes one by one, you could also use the sqlquery command to directly access the catalog, but you should know what you do then :-)

In 1.36, a command like 'update volume=XXX volstatus=Used' worked, IIRC.
